する。DETAILED DESCRIPTION OF THE INVENTION The present invention relates to a voice storage service device that records a subscriber's voice message and plays back the recorded voice message.

音声品質の低下を招すて込た。When a subscriber's voice message stored (recorded) is to be played back (read) in the voice storage service device, the guidance messages recorded before and after the voice message are sent out. However, there is often a difference in the audio level between the subscriber's voice message and the guidance message, so in such cases the playback sound is difficult to hear.
This led to a decline in audio quality.

ス装置を提供することにある。SUMMARY OF THE INVENTION An object of the present invention is to provide a voice storage service device that eliminates the difficulty of listening during playback and improves voice quality by reducing the level difference between a voice message and a guidance message.

制御するように構成しである。In order to achieve the above object, the voice storage service device according to the present invention includes a recording amplifier for amplifying information and voice messages, and an A/D converter for converting the analog output of the recording amplifier into a digital signal. , an audio memory for recording the output of the A/D converter, and a D/A for converting the recorded content read from the audio memory into an analog signal.
converter, a regenerative amplifier for amplifying the output of the D/A converter, and an AGO circuit for obtaining the level of the voice message and controlling the amplification degree of the recording amplifier or the reproducing amplifier, By inputting the average audio level and adjusting the input/output characteristics of the AGO circuit,
The amplification degree of the recording amplifier or reproduction amplifier is controlled so as to reduce the average sound level difference between the guidance signal and the voice message output from the recording amplifier or reproduction amplifier.
